FACTOR the following quadratic expression: x^2-3x-18. Clearly show your steps OR explain your reasoning and CHECK your answer by

multiplying to get back to the starting expression. A correct answer without a CHECK and work/ explanation will NOT receive full credit! NOTE: Press and hold the SHIFT button and press 6 to make the "^" exponent symbol. Someone plz help its doe in 10 min
Mathematics
1 answer:
kakasveta [241]3 years ago
6 0

Answer:

The factors of x² - 3·x - 18, are;

(x - 6), (x + 3)

Step-by-step explanation:

The given quadratic expression is presented as follows;

x² - 3·x - 18

To factorize the given expression, we look for two numbers, which are the constant terms in the factors, such that the sum of the numbers is -3, while the product of the numbers is -18

By examination, we have the numbers -6, and 3, which gives;

-6 + 3 = -3

-6 × 3 = -18

Therefore, we can write;

x² - 3·x - 18 = (x - 6) × (x + 3)

Which gives;

(x - 6) × (x + 3) = x² + 3·x - 6·x - 18 = x² - 3·x - 18

Therefore, the factors of the expression, x² - 3·x - 18, are (x - 6) and (x + 3)

I know you’re supposed to change the bounds and break up the integral, but for some reason, I can’t get the 44/3. Can someone ex
tatyana61 [14]

First, look for the zeroes of the integrand in the interval [0, 6] :

x² - 6x + 8 = (x - 4) (x - 2) = 0   ⇒   x = 2   and   x = 4

Next, split up [0, 6] into sub-intervals starting at the zeroes we found. Then check the sign of x² - 6x + 8 for some test points in each sub-interval.

• For x in (0, 2), take x = 1. Then

x² - 6x + 8 = 1² - 6•1 + 8 = 3 > 0

so x² - 6x + 8 > 0 over this sub-interval.

• For x in (2, 4), take x = 3. Then

x² - 6x + 8 = 3² - 6•3 + 8 = -1 < 0

so x² - 6x + 8 < 0 over this sub-interval.

• For x in (4, 6), take x = 5. Then

x² - 6x + 8 = 5² - 6•5 + 8 = 3 > 0

so x² - 6x + 8 > 0 over this sub-interval.

Next, recall the definition of absolute value:

|x| = \begin{cases}x & \text{for }x \ge0 \\ -x & \text{for }x < 0\end{cases}

Then from our previous analysis, this definition tells us that

|x^2 - 6x + 8| = \begin{cases}x^2 - 6x + 8 & \text{for }0

So, in the integral, we have

\displaystyle \int_0^6 |x^2-6x+8| \, dx = \left\{\int_0^2 - \int_2^4 + \int_4^6\right\} (x^2 - 6x + 8) \, dx

Then

\displaystyle \int_0^2 (x^2 - 6x + 8) \, dx = \left(\frac13 x^3 - 3x^2 + 8x\right) \bigg|_0^2 = \frac{20}3 - 0 = \frac{20}3

\displaystyle \int_2^4 (x^2 - 6x + 8) \, dx = \left(\frac13 x^3 - 3x^2 + 8x\right) \bigg|_2^4 = \frac{16}3 - \frac{20}3 = -\frac43

\displaystyle \int_4^6 (x^2 - 6x + 8) \, dx = \left(\frac13 x^3 - 3x^2 + 8x\right) \bigg|_4^6 = 12 - \frac{16}3 = \frac{20}3

and the overall integral would be

20/3 - (-4/3) + 20/3 = 44/3
